Output ddc5dd33d4ef5fb16b5e422582ab520d8ac2ce1b5a19facc36dd273e84f7cd59:3

value
1281714
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7099245fb5ee8df402e999d2eecf9c282d4c3199 OP_EQUAL
address
3BxP4XYR7pECptacEKNHbiLm3vyVnFWedP
transaction
ddc5dd33d4ef5fb16b5e422582ab520d8ac2ce1b5a19facc36dd273e84f7cd59
spent
true